WorklistEntry Class Properties
In this section, we discuss the WorklistEntry class properties. The properties are discussed in alphabetical order.

Description
This property returns a flag that indicates if the worklist entry must be replicated. Values are:
| 
 Value  | 
 Description  | 
|---|---|
| 
 Y  | 
 Worklist entry needs to be replicated  | 
| 
 N  | 
 Worklist entry does not need to be replicated  | 
This property is read/write.

Description
This property returns the Worklist Entry status as a string. The values are:
| 
 Value  | 
 Description  | 
|---|---|
| 
 0  | 
 new worklist entry  | 
| 
 1  | 
 selected worklist entry  | 
| 
 2  | 
 worked worklist entry  | 
| 
 3  | 
 cancel string  | 
This property is read/write.

Description
This property returns the status of the response sent to the originating web service.
Valid values are:
| 
 Value  | 
 Description  | 
|---|---|
| 
 0  | 
 CreateWorklistEntry message not received yet or this entry was not created by any web service.  | 
| 
 1  | 
 Message received but not processed yet.  | 
| 
 2  | 
 Message processed and sent to message queue.  | 
| 
 3  | 
 Error while sending message to the caller of create worklist entry.  | 
| 
 4  | 
 Message was sent to the originating web server and was received successfully.  | 
This property is read/write.
